Solution for 2+0.15x=5+0.10x equation:



2+0.15x=5+0.10x
We move all terms to the left:
2+0.15x-(5+0.10x)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
0.15x-(0.10x+5)+2=0
We get rid of parentheses
0.15x-0.10x-5+2=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
0.05x-3=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
0.05x=3
x=3/0.05
x=60
